#8b9eea - Portage Hex Color Code

#8B9EEA (Portage) - RGB 139, 158, 234 Color Information

#8b9eea Conversion Table

HEX Triplet 8B, 9E, EA
RGB Decimal 139, 158, 234
RGB Octal 213, 236, 352
RGB Percent 54.5%, 62%, 91.8%
RGB Binary 10001011, 10011110, 11101010
CMY 0.455, 0.380, 0.082
CMYK 41, 32, 0, 8

Color spaces of #8B9EEA Portage - RGB(139, 158, 234)

HSV (or HSB) 228°, 41°, 92°
HSL 228°, 69°, 73°
Web Safe #9999ff
XYZ 37.726, 35.883, 82.780
CIE-Lab 66.431, 12.149, -40.415
xyY 0.241, 0.229, 35.883
Decimal 9150186
